Project Title: A Journey of Sustained Growth and Innovation – Strategic & Financial Analysis of BHEL
Context: Presented as part of the Corporate Strategy Internship at BHEL
This presentation was the outcome of a comprehensive research project aimed at evaluating BHEL’s long-term financial performance and strategic positioning within the Indian power sector. I conducted an in-depth comparative analysis of BHEL and its key competitors (CGCEL, L&T) by sourcing data from annual reports, investor presentations, press releases, financial databases, and industry reports. The study spanned two decades (2004–2024), covering revenue fluctuations, EPS growth, market share trends, and peer benchmarking.
To support strategic insights, I also transcribed and analyzed BHEL’s Annual Investor Conference and curated the company’s fortnightly stock performance report for senior leadership. The final presentation consolidated both quantitative metrics and qualitative evaluations to outline actionable strategies for profitability enhancement and market positioning.
